Manchester United boss Louis van Gaal hoping to win league title in 2016

Louis van Gaal believes Manchester United had a very good 2015 until December, and is targeting the Premier League title in 2016.

After a run of four defeats in five games, United are sixth in the Premier League and have been knocked out of the Champions League.

But Van Gaal believes much of the calendar year has been a success, with United achieving his first target by finishing fourth last season to secure a return to the Champions League.

He was happy with their start to the current campaign before a sequence of eight games without a win left them nine points off the top of the Premier League and sent them into the Europa League.

Van Gaal said in a news conference: "I think we have fulfilled the wish and our aim in the first season, and that ends in 2015.

"After that, we have managed to give balance to the team and that resulted in October and November [when] we were first in the Premier League.

"Then we are out of the Champions League and that gives us a big blow. So when you don't assess December, 2015 was a very good year -- but you cannot do that because a year has 12 months."

Van Gaal has won league titles as manager of Ajax, AZ Alkmaar, Barcelona and Bayern Munich and holds out hope of a repeat with United, despite their recent slump.

But he admitted his team, who host Swansea on Saturday, need to get results soon or it will be impossible to regain the title.

He added: "We need to win because we want to be, at the end, at the top of the league and not in the middle of the league, so we have to win and we have to get points otherwise the gap is too big."
